Note | Paddy was born in 1870 at Unley (SA), an area just to the south of central Adelaide (SA). He was the last of Thomas and Susannah's children. It is believed that Paddy was raised by his sister, Agnes, and her husband, Charles POULTON, from the time that he was about 18 months old, however this does not seem to fit well with other details. Agnes and Charles were not married until June 1874, when he would have been 4ư years old, and his mother was still alive until December 1876, when he was almost 7 years of age. It is possible that his mother may have been ailing prior to her death, but it seems unlikely that Agnes would have been living with Charles for so long prior to their marriage. Agnes and Charles had departed Adelaide by 1877 and appear to have taken up farming around Mallala (SA). Paddy probably left with them at that time. They may have returned to Adelaide briefly around 1884, then by 1887, they had resumed farming at Dalkey (SA), where a number of siblings of Agnes and Charles had also taken up selections. Paddy would have been around 22 years of age when the family left South Australia and trekked across to the Wimmera district in the northwest of Victoria. They are believed to have travelled overland in waggons, and the journey took them about a month to complete. They appear to have initially settled in the Galaquil (Vic) area, around Brim (Vic), working hard to establish their new selections there. However they were soon burned out by a large grass fire, and appear to have decided to abandon these properties and head further north where new land was opening up around Hopetoun (Vic). They settled in this area and managed to establish themselves successfully over the following years. In 1895, Paddy was married to Sis MITCHELL. He was then around 25 years old and Sis was about 18 years of age. They had seven children who were all born around Hopetoun; William in 1896, Bertha in 1898, Jessie in 1900, May in 1903, Arthur in 1908, Rod in 1911, and Samuel in 1914. The 1903 and 1912 Victorian electoral rolls both indicate that Paddy and Sis were farming at Cambacanya (Vic), near Hopetoun. Paddy and Sis seem to have lived out their days around Hopetoun. Paddy died there in 1940 at the age of 70, and Sis died there a decade later, in 1950, at the age of 74. |
